Non-Monogamy: Is Sexual Monogamy the Downfall of Relationships? Sex & Relationship Expert Dr Tara
This week on A Millennial Mind, I'm joined by Dr. Tara, a leading expert in sex and relationships, to dive deep into the realities and misconceptions surrounding monogamy. We explore whether monogamy actually works, discuss the rise of ethical non-monogamy, and highlight the importance of communication and consent in all relationships. Dr. Tara also shares her personal journey from a conservative background to becoming a sex-positive influencer.
